arrow-poison-tree vs Purple-stem Commiphora

Acokanthera schimperi compared with Commiphora multijuga

Taxonomic Classification

Rank arrow-poison-tree Purple-stem Commiphora
Kingdom same Plantae (Plants)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um same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ants)
Class same Magnoliopsida (Dicots) Magnoliopsida (Dicots)
Order Gentianales (Gentianales) Sapindales (Sapindales)
Family Apocynaceae Burseraceae
Genus Acokanthera Commiphora
Species Acokanthera schimperi Commiphora multijuga

Evolutionary Relationship

arrow-poison-tree and Purple-stem Commiphora share a common ancestor at the Class level: Magnoliopsida. (Dicots)
